A laboratory assistant is an essential member of a scientific research team, responsible for assisting scientists and researchers in conducting experiments and analyzing data. They perform various tasks such as preparing samples, setting up and maintaining laboratory equipment, recording data, and ensuring the cleanliness and safety of the laboratory environment. They may also assist in the development and improvement of laboratory procedures and protocols. Laboratory assistants work in a wide range of fields, including chemistry, biology, physics, and medical research.

Laboratory Assistant salary in Denmark
Average Yearly Salary of Laboratory Assistant in Denmark is approximately 335,880 DKK (47,773 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

Denmark is a Scandinavian country located in Northern Europe. It has a population of approximately 5.8 million people and covers an area of around 43,094 square kilometers. The country consists of the Jutland Peninsula and numerous islands, including Zealand, Funen, and Bornholm.
Estimated national average yearly salary is 494,627 DKK (73,200 USD). Value indicated is pre-tax. Below graph shows estimated Laboratory Assistant job salary compared to average salary in Denmark.
Comparison shows that a person working as Laboratory Assistant in Denmark earns on average:
0.68 times the average salary (or 68% of average salary).
